Protective Fuzzy Control of Hexapod Walking Robot Driver in Case of Walking and Dropping,hexapod walk algorithm. During the test the worst cases were tested with the lower arm of the robot closing in a 90 degree angle with the upper arm due to the fall, this is when the robot structure is endures maximum load.
